    Study Notes

    Optics, a branch of physics concerned with light and optical phenomenon, plays a crucial role in the field of research. Many physicists seek to bring undergraduate students closer to research to enhance their understanding of the subject and prepare them for possible careers in physics. Faculties at undergraduate institutions aim to provide their students with hands-on experiences regardless of the level of expertise, encouraging them to engage in a variety of activities from conducting research to participating in experiments.

    For example, some universities encourage professors to recruit undergraduate students as assistants to help in various projects, allowing students to contribute to research from an early stage. Additionally, research initiatives like the Future of High-Energy Physics (HEP) Research in Undergraduate Institutions and Community Colleges strive to increase research availability among undergraduates, recognizing its importance in preparing students for higher education and careers in physics.

    Optics research extends across numerous disciplines, offering diverse career paths to physicists interested in either academic or commercial sectors. The field covers subjects ranging from the general principles underlying visible light to X-rays and cosmic rays. Some physicists specialize in experimental research in liberal arts environments, while others choose to work on purely theoretical aspects of optics, using mathematical methods to develop theories and models that describe physical phenomena.

    In summary, optics forms an integral part of physics, and researchers actively encourage undergraduates to explore this field by engaging them in practical tasks and introducing them to cutting-edge instruments and techniques. This approach helps students develop a deeper appreciation for the subject and prepares them for potential roles in academia or industry.
